Johnson & Johnson vs Pfizer (JNJ vs PFE)

Side by side from their SEC filings: revenue, margins, growth, returns and valuation, plus short interest, insider activity and institutional ownership.

Johnson & Johnson is the larger company by revenue ($94.2B vs $62.6B) and market value ($609.1B vs $139.5B). Johnson & Johnson has grown revenue faster over the last 4 fiscal years (+19.6% cumulative vs -23.0%). Pfizer trades at the lower trailing P/E (18.7x vs 29.0x).

About Johnson & Johnson

Johnson & Johnson is a global healthcare company that operates through two main segments: Innovative Medicine and MedTech. The Innovative Medicine segment develops and sells prescription medicines for various therapeutic areas including oncology, immunology, neuroscience, infectious diseases, and cardiovascular conditions. The MedTech segment designs and manufactures medical devices and products used in cardiovascular care, orthopaedics, surgery, and vision, serving healthcare professionals, hospitals, and eye care providers worldwide.

About Pfizer

Pfizer Inc. is a global biopharmaceutical company that discovers, develops, manufactures, markets, sells, and distributes medicines and vaccines worldwide. Its main products include treatments in oncology, internal medicine, vaccines, inflammation, and immunology, serving healthcare providers and patients across developed and emerging markets. Pfizer operates through its Biopharma segment, which manages commercial operations and product portfolios such as primary care, specialty care, oncology, and hospital and biosimilars.
